From San Francisco, to Sonoma, and to Lake Tahoe there is something for everyone. Crossing the Golden Gate Bridge on the way to Sonoma, I stopped to see the new Cavallo Point. Resort. Nestled beneath the bridge with a Sausalito address, this oasis is the result of a sensitive restoration of a one hundred year old army base named Fort Baker. With a spa, cooking school,...Our d...
